What is a piling pipe?

Date:2025-10-13View:54Tags:piling pipe , erw pipe , seamless pipe , lsaw pipe , ssaw pipe
Piling pipe is a kind of hollow steel pipe structure, which is usually used for bearing of foundation and supporting engineering. It can be used either as a steel pipe pile (directly as a bearing pile) or as a casing/casing (for drilling, pouring and temporary support). It is a common type of pile in modern foundation engineering, featuring high strength, strong adaptability and convenient construction.

Common types of piling pipes

A. Classification by production mode

1. Seamless steel pipe: Manufactured through hot rolling or cold drawing processes, without any welding seams.
· Features: High strength, excellent compressive and tensile resistance, and outstanding corrosion resistance, suitable for high-load and high-demand applications.

2. Resistance welded steel pipe (ERW/HFW) : A straight seam steel pipe that is welded by heating the edge of a metal strip with high-frequency induced current to partially melt it under mechanical pressure.
· Features: After the steel strip is uncoiled and formed, it undergoes high-frequency welding, resulting in a straight appearance, low production cost and high production efficiency. It is often used for medium and small diameter and economical piles.

3. LSAW steel pipe: The steel plate is welded by the straight seam submerged arc welding method.
· Features: Formed longitudinally from wide steel plates and welded by submerged arc welding, it is suitable for medium and large diameter and thick-walled pile pipes. The quality of the joint is high and it is suitable for occasions with high load-bearing requirements.

4. SSAW steel pipe: The weld seam is in a spiral shape.
· Features: The steel strip is formed by welding in a spiral shape, has a large diameter, is suitable for large-diameter long pipes, and has a relatively low cost. It is often used in docks, revetment piles, etc.

B. Classification by function/construction method

Pile driving: Directly drive in or vibrate in with a pile driver. This type of pipe pile needs to have sufficient strength and toughness.
Bored cast-in-place pile casing: Used as a casing, it supports the hole wall and serves as a conduit.
Rotary/impact piles: Depending on the differences in construction methods, the design of pile pipes may have different requirements (such as resistance to impact fatigue).

Manufacturing process of steel piling pipes

General manufacturing process: preparation of raw materials, forming, welding/pipe forming, heat treatment, straightening and fixed-length cutting, end treatment, non-destructive testing, mechanical testing and chemical analysis, internal and external anti-corrosion treatment, packaging and transportation.

Key points of seamless tube manufacturing: from piercing of cast billets or solid tube billets, hot rolling or cold drawing to dimensions; The key lies in the wall thickness and dimensional stability, as well as the metallographic and mechanical properties.
Key points of ERW manufacturing: The forming accuracy and alignment of steel strips, the control of welding current/frequency, post-treatment of weld seams (grinding, heat treatment), and weld flaw detection are very important.
Key points for LSAW/SSAW manufacturing: sheet/coil quality, welding current, interlayer compatibility between welding wire and weld seam, tempering/stress relief treatment of weld seam, flaw detection.

Quality standards and specifications

ASTM series: For example, ASTM A252 (welded and seamless steel pipe piles) is often used for pile pipe standardization; There are also ASTM A53 (General Structural tubes), etc.

API/EN/JIS/GB/T: API (commonly used for oil and gas pipelines), EN (European structural pipe standards, such as EN 10219/10210 for related pipe materials), Japanese JIS and Chinese GB/T series (such as series standards for spiral welded pipes and straight seam welded pipes).

Examples of common engineering pile selection

For small and medium-sized buildings with shallow foundations: ERW steel pipe piles (economical and fast delivery).
High-load Bridges or offshore platforms: LSAW large-diameter/concrete-filled steel pipe composite piles (with high bearing capacity and durability).
For long single posts and coastal protection: SSAW (Spiral Submerged Arc) large-diameter piles (flexible in length and cost-effective).
Severe corrosion or high durability requirements: Seamless + anti-corrosion/concrete cast-in-place composite piles.
